People know Luo Hong not only as the president of Holiland—the giant chain of bakeries in China—but he is also known as a photographer and an advocate of international environmental protection. He took photography in Western China for ten years. He has been to Africa 26 times.

About the Forum

Organizers

The non-governmental exchange forum is organized by Network for International Exchanges and Kenya's Non-Governmental Organizations Coordination Board.
